本文演示了如何有效地從Excel中的文本字符串中刪除不需要的字符,從而解決了常見的問題,例如無形字符以及標(biāo)準(zhǔn)鍵盤上不易可用的字符。我們將探索幾種方法,可滿足不同的Excel版本和技能水平。
導(dǎo)入數(shù)據(jù)時(shí),特殊字符通常會(huì)滲透您的電子表格,有時(shí)是看不見的,會(huì)創(chuàng)建額外的空格。本指南提供的解決方案除了手動(dòng)細(xì)胞清潔外。
- 刪除單個(gè)字符
- 刪除多個(gè)字符
- 用lambda的全面角色去除(Excel 365)
- VBA功能解決方案
- 消除不可打印的字符
- 使用Ultimate Suite的簡化拆卸
注意:有關(guān)數(shù)據(jù)集中的“ ####”錯(cuò)誤故障排除,請(qǐng)參閱我們的有關(guān)刪除此特定錯(cuò)誤的指南。
刪除一個(gè)字符:
SUBSTITUTE
功能提供了直接的解決方案。從單元A2中刪除字符(例如,“?”),請(qǐng)使用: =SUBSTITUTE(A2, "?", "")
對(duì)于不容易鍵入的字符,請(qǐng)將它們直接從單元格中復(fù)制并粘貼到公式中?;蛘撸绻址强床灰姷?,請(qǐng)使用CODE
函數(shù)查找其字符代碼,然后使用CHAR
函數(shù)SUBSTITUTE
。例如,如果代碼為191: =SUBSTITUTE(A2, CHAR(191), "")
請(qǐng)記?。?SUBSTITUTE
是對(duì)病例敏感的。
刪除多個(gè)字符:
嵌套多個(gè)SUBSTITUTE
功能適用于幾個(gè)字符,但對(duì)于許多人來說變得笨拙。例如: =SUBSTITUTE(SUBSTITUTE(A2, "!", ""), "?", "")
一次刪除所有不需要的字符(Excel 365):
Excel 365的Lambda功能提供了更優(yōu)雅的解決方案。創(chuàng)建一個(gè)具有以下公式的自定義lambda函數(shù)(例如,命名為“ removeChars”):
=LAMBDA(string, chars, IF(chars="", RemoveChars(SUBSTITUTE(string, LEFT(chars, 1), ""), RIGHT(chars, LEN(chars) -1)), string))
然后,以這樣的方式使用它: =RemoveChars(A2, "charsToRemove")
其中“ charstoremove”是要?jiǎng)h除的字符串。對(duì)于一系列單元格: =RemoveChars(A2:A6, "charsToRemove")
您可以為特定字符集創(chuàng)建其他lambda功能(例如,數(shù)字,特殊符號(hào))。
VBA功能解決方案:
對(duì)于缺少Lambda的Excel版本,VBA提供了類似的功能。遞歸或迭代以刪除字符。示例(迭代):
函數(shù)刪除nunwantedchars(str作為字符串,字符串作為字符串) 對(duì)于索引= 1 to len(chars) str =替換(str,mid(chars,index,1),“”) 下一個(gè) 刪除nunwantedchars = str 結(jié)束功能
刪除不可打印的字符:
CLEAN
功能刪除了前32個(gè)ASCII字符。將其與TRIM
結(jié)合以刪除前導(dǎo)/尾隨空間: =TRIM(CLEAN(A2))
。要?jiǎng)h除所有空間,請(qǐng)使用=TRIM(CLEAN(SUBSTITUTE(A2, CHAR(32), "")))
。
對(duì)于特定的非打印字符,請(qǐng)確定其代碼并用CHAR
SUBSTITUTE
。
Ultimate Suite:
Ablebits Ultimate Suite提供了一個(gè)用于刪除字符集的用戶友好界面。
可下載資源可用于進(jìn)一步探索。
以上是如何在Excel中刪除特殊 /不必要的字符的詳細(xì)內(nèi)容。更多信息請(qǐng)關(guān)注PHP中文網(wǎng)其他相關(guān)文章!

熱AI工具

Undress AI Tool
免費(fèi)脫衣服圖片

Undresser.AI Undress
人工智能驅(qū)動(dòng)的應(yīng)用程序,用于創(chuàng)建逼真的裸體照片

AI Clothes Remover
用于從照片中去除衣服的在線人工智能工具。

Clothoff.io
AI脫衣機(jī)

Video Face Swap
使用我們完全免費(fèi)的人工智能換臉工具輕松在任何視頻中換臉!

熱門文章

熱工具

記事本++7.3.1
好用且免費(fèi)的代碼編輯器

SublimeText3漢化版
中文版,非常好用

禪工作室 13.0.1
功能強(qiáng)大的PHP集成開發(fā)環(huán)境

Dreamweaver CS6
視覺化網(wǎng)頁開發(fā)工具

SublimeText3 Mac版
神級(jí)代碼編輯軟件(SublimeText3)